Popular filters:
Sedona Suites Ho Chi Minh City
Rex Hotel
Metropole Thu Thiem, Beautiful Apartments With Amazing Pool
The White Hotel 8A Thai Van Lung
Liberty Central Saigon Centre Hotel
Bon Ami Hotel - Thien Xuan Hotel
Happy Life Grand Hotel & Rooftop Skybar
Triple E Hotel Metro Ben Thanh
Signature By M Village Le Thanh Ton
The One Sai Gon